On the top of both lists we have the blockbuster blog on Microsoft Windows Server 2016 licensing. This blog had more than 7500 pageviews last year! The switch from processor to core based licensing for Windows Server 2016 impacts many organizations, of course, and the blog provides some guidance on how to manage this transition.
Next on the list of 2016 blogs is the one on why you need a SAM solution if you already have an ITSM solution. As discussed in the blog, ITSM tools track and manage a different set of data in the Configuration Management Database (CMDB) as compared to the data that is tracked in the SAM Asset Management Database (AMDB). In addition, ITSM processes and tools are all geared to delivering IT services; they are not focused on controlling software costs or understanding and maintaining software license compliance.
